Tigers Select 7 Players in 2021 WHL Prospect Draft

December 9, 2021 - Western Hockey League (WHL)
Medicine Hat Tigers News Release


Medicine Hat, AB - The Medicine Hat Tigers have continued to build for the future, selecting seven players in today's Western Hockey League Prospect Draft. The Tigers not only added skill, they added some size to the future of the team, with all picks being at least 5'9" tall, with 15-year-old forward Cayden Lindstrom leading the pack, standing at 6'5" and weighing in at 190 LBS.

The Tigers selected seven players through the first five rounds of the draft including , one goaltender, two defencemen, and four forwards, including this year's first round selection, highly touted centre from Surrey, BC, Tomas Mrsic.

Tigers Director of Player Personnel Bobby Fox says "The scouting staff is extremely excited about this draft class. We drafted some excellent players and quality young men. We are really looking forward to watching the development of all our picks."

Here is a list of players selected by the Tigers in this year's WHL Prospect Draft.

Rd Pick Name Hometown Position 2021-22 Team Ht Wt

1 8 Tomas Mrsic Surrey, BC Centre Delta Hockey Academy 5'10 150

2 37 Diego Buttazzoni Langley, BC Forward BWC Academy 5'10 170

2 39 Ethan McCallum Brandon, MB Goaltender Notre Dame Hounds 6'2 180

3 54 Cayden Lindstrom Fort St. John, BC Forward Delta Hockey Academy 6'5 190

3 60 Nate Corbet Calgary, AB Defence Calgary Flames 5'10 130

4 76 Simon Martin Lumsden, SK Defence Tisdale Trojans 5'9 131

5 110 Nolan Dupont Calgary, AB Forward Edge School Prep 5'10 175

Because of the date of this year's draft, players drafted in the 2021 WHL Prospect Draft are eligible to sign and play for their respective WHL Clubs this season.
